Location
The Chester Grosvenor is situated in Chester, directly overlooking the famous Eastgate Clock, one of the most photographed clocks in England. This city-centre hotel provides access to local attractions such as Chester Cathedral and the Roman Amphitheatre. Guests can enjoy picturesque walks along the River Dee, all within a short distance.
Dining
The Chester Grosvenor offers two award-winning restaurants, Arkle and La Brasserie, where guests can experience exceptional cuisine. Arkle holds 3 AA Rosettes and features a seasonal tasting menu crafted by Executive Chef Elliot Hill. La Brasserie is a 2 AA Rosette restaurant providing all-day dining options with a glamorous Champagne and cocktail bar.
Wellness
The hotel features a tranquil spa offering a variety of treatments designed for relaxation and rejuvenation. Guests can unwind in the Thermal Suite, which includes a herb sauna, ice fountain, and foot baths. Spa packages such as the Winter Glow Retreat provide an extensive selection of treatments enhanced by premium ELEMIS products.
Rooms
The Chester Grosvenor boasts luxurious and individually designed rooms that enhance the guest experience. Rooms include Classic, Deluxe, and Master Suites, each featuring unique furnishings and spacious marble bathrooms. Many suites offer stunning views of Chester's architecture and Eastgate Clock.

Chester Cathedral
3 minutes' walk
An architectural marvel, this cathedral features impressive stained glass and hosts regular concerts and events.
Chester Castle
9 minutes' walk
A historic fortress offering guided tours, exhibitions, and stunning views of the surrounding area from the tower.
The Grosvenor Museum
9 minutes' walk
Showcasing Chester's history with art and archaeology, the museum offers free admission and family-friendly exhibits.
Dewa Roman Experience
5 minutes' walk
An interactive journey back to Roman Chester, featuring life-size reconstructions and engaging storytelling.
Grosvenor Park
16 minutes' walk
A beautifully landscaped park with a miniature railway and boating lake, offering a perfect family outing and relaxation.
Chester Golf Club
5 minutes' walk
A scenic 18-hole golf course for enthusiasts, with stunning views and a welcoming atmosphere for all skill levels.
